To study Systems Engineering in Nigeria, your JAMB UTME subject combination is Use of English, Chemistry, Mathematics and Physics and other relevant subject(s). These requirements are published by JAMB (IBASS) for the 2026/2027 admission cycle.

Verified against the JAMB brochure

O’Level & JAMB Requirements

Five (5) O Level Credits in Chemistry, English Language, Further Mathematics, Mathematics, Physics

Frequently Asked Questions

How many subjects do I combine for Systems Engineering in JAMB?

Four subjects: Use of English (compulsory for every candidate) plus Chemistry, Mathematics and Physics and other relevant subject(s).

Is Use of English compulsory for Systems Engineering?

Yes. Use of English is compulsory in the UTME for Systems Engineering and for every other course.

Can I study Systems Engineering through Direct Entry?

Yes. Candidates with A-Level, NCE, ND or HND qualifications can apply for Systems Engineering through JAMB Direct Entry (DE) instead of sitting the UTME, subject to the institution's DE requirements.

What O'Level result do I need for Systems Engineering?

You need at least five (5) SSCE credit passes obtained in not more than two sittings, including the subjects listed under JAMB Requirements above.
